Just been mucking around with Red and Orange its been so warm recently these sizzling colours reflect it. They are also this weeks colours at Play Date Cafe a challenge I keep meaning to enter but have never actually got around to until now. They have the right colour choice and that gave me the motivation to play.
Using Andy Skinner's Batik Garden set and DI Barn Door and Spiced Marmalade inked the Bird in red stamped and masked it. The Batik background stamped over it in Orange. The bubbles are a small stamp from Liz Welch's workshop, the words are from my custom stamps from Tanda. The bird has been coloured with Whisper pens.
Still playing with the same stamps and inks inked bird and background up again then touched the bird to the background and then stamped the card. Re-inked the bird in red stamped, masked it and then stamped the background again. The bird has been coloured this time with Aged Mahogany.
